Ultra-portable guitar/bass headphone amplifier with innovative Spatial Audio technology and authentic sounds from the Katana stage amplifiers. Compact, convenient, and packed with sounds - KATANA:GO is the perfect companion for spontaneous jams with your guitar or bass. With the powerful headphone amplifier, you have access to authentic sounds from the Katana stage amplifiers at the output of your instrument, combined with wireless music streaming, sound processing, and learning tools on your smartphone. The modern Spatial Audio technology creates an intense 3D playing experience. At the same time, BOSS Tone Exchange provides access to a limitless sound library, allowing you to experiment with any style. Whether you're an ambitious hobbyist or an experienced professional, with KATANA:GO, you'll find new inspiration everywhere.

- Personal Headphone Amp with high-quality guitar and bass sounds from the Katana stage amplifiers

- Guitar mode with ten amplifier types and over 60 effects

-Bass mode with three amplifier types and over 60 effects

- Stage Feel function provides an immersive headphone experience based on modern BOSS Spatial Audio Technology

- 30 user memory slots per mode with ready-to-play sounds

- OLED display for showing memory slots and the integrated tuner

- Edit your sounds via Bluetooth on your smartphone and play wirelessly to songs from your library

- BOSS Tone Studio App for advanced sound editing, memory management, and practicing via YouTube

- Download and share live sets on BOSS Tone Exchange

- Import tone setting data from Katana guitar and bass amplifiers

- Rechargeable battery with up to five hours of runtime

- Recording/playback of tracks in music production software on a computer or mobile device* via USB-C

- Wireless external foot control via the optional EV-1-WL Wireless MIDI Expression Pedal and FS-1-WL Wireless Footswitch

- Optional CB-KTNGO transport bag for KATANA:GO, charging cable, and other accessories

Hardly any synthesizer manufacturer can position itself as firmly on the market as Roland. The company was founded by Ikutaro Kakehashi in Osaka in 1972. Today there are several factories in Japan, USA and Taiwan that manufacture various musical instruments and music equipment such as synthesizers, workstations, e-drums, digital pianos, guitar effects, recording and broadcasts.
Famous Roland synthesizers of the 70's and 80's
Roland sets milestones in the development and construction of synthesizers with instruments such as the Jupiter-4, SH-06, Jupiter-8, Juno-106, SH-101 or with digital synthesizers such as the legendary Roland D-50. The numerous sound modules of the XV series were standard equipment in every studio and keyboard setup in the 80s.
Techno, techno, techno - synthesizer cult from Roland
Roland instruments had the greatest influence on the techno music of the 1990s. Originally designed for completely different purposes, techno and house musicians rediscovered synthesizers and drum machines such as the TB-303, MC-202 and TR-606/808/909 and triggered a veritable gold rush with their new sound. Instruments that Roland developed in the early 1980s are now among the absolute cult objects among vintage synthesizers and sell for high prices. Roland brought these popular instruments to life with the Boutique series: As miniature synthesizers, the Boutique devices bring back the sounds of the Jupiter-8, Juno-106, TR-909 and TB-303 in digital form.
